Welcome to the Community Involvement Center: "The Community Involvement Center offers several programs to involve students in a variety of service activities. From before classes begin, students can begin their service involvement at Rice by immersing themselves in the Houston community as part of the Urban Immersion Program. During Orientation Week, students volunteer at one of several sites on O-Week Outreach Day. Students who have very busy schedules find the America Reads and Counts Work-Study Program a great way to make money while helping the community. Many students choose to skip the South Padre scene and spend their Spring Break or two weeks in the summer on a group service project. Those looking for jobs or internships in social service or for post-graduate service opportunities such as the Peace Corps find the Good Works Fair to be helpful. There's something for everyone."
